Common Residential Locksmith Problems We See in Piedmont Homes
- Wind-sheared deadbolts on non-rated doors. Homeowners install standard deadbolts on exterior doors that aren’t wind-rated, and the bolt shears off when the door flexes under 90+ mph gusts. We replace with reinforced hardware and proper strike plate installation.
- Ice-storm cylinder damage from DIY thawing attempts. After a Canadian County ice storm, do-it-yourself efforts to free a frozen Schlage cylinder - hot water, hair dryers, force - often snap the tailpiece. What started as a simple thaw becomes a full lock replacement.
- Corroded tornado shelter hasp locks. Nearly every Piedmont property has an underground or above-ground shelter, and the heavy exterior hasp locks corrode from ground moisture and months of disuse. When a warning sounds, owners find the latch frozen solid.
- Summer expansion binding in newer homes. Piedmont’s heat and low humidity expand metal door frames in 2000s-2010s construction enough to misalign deadbolts. The lock isn’t broken - the geometry shifted. We adjust or reinstall rather than replace unnecessarily.

Choose a Grade 1 or Grade 2 deadbolt with a reinforced strike plate and 3-inch screws that penetrate the door frame stud, not just the jamb. We regularly install Schlage B660 series and Medeco Maxum deadbolts on Piedmont homes because they withstand the door flex from 90+ mph gusts common in our open exposures. Do not force the key or apply heat directly to the cylinder - both can snap the tailpiece or warp internal components, turning a simple thaw into a $200+ lock replacement. Gently warm the surrounding door metal with a hair dryer held at distance, or wait for natural warming. If the lock still won’t turn, call us. Ground moisture condenses on metal surfaces in below-grade shelters, and above-ground units collect humidity from temperature swings between Oklahoma’s hot summers and cold winters. The hasp locks and latch bars sit undisturbed for months, allowing corrosion to progress until the mechanism seizes entirely. After a May derecho, we replaced the rusted, seized Mul-T-Lock latch bar on a tornado shelter at a home on Rockwell Road. The homeowner hadn’t opened it since the previous fall, and the locking mechanism was frozen solid from condensation and dust, requiring an angle grinder to access the shelter for inspection.
